A 7.8 magnitude earthquake struck Mindanao Island in the Philippines, resulting in the deaths of 61 people and the disappearance of 40 others. It caused the sea floor to rise by two meters in the Sarangani and Davao Occidental regions. This led to coral reefs being exposed and damage to the marine ecosystem, with residents reporting a "coastal rise" phenomenon extending up to 200 meters in some areas, as a result of the movement of the Cotabato Trench.
